TWO foreigners, one a fugitive and another possessing fake passport, were recently banned from entering the country.
BI Port Operations Division chief Grifton Medina said Chinese Wang Zhi Qiang and Enow Lewis of Cameroon were intercepted by immigration personnel at the Ninoy Aquino International Airport last November 14 and 12, respectively, immediately after they deplaned.
Medina said Wang was arrested for his alleged involvement in a telecommunications fraud in Beijing and was included in the immigration database of blacklisted aliens.
He said Wang came from Xiamen when he was accosted by immigration personnel based on information provided by their Chinese counterparts regarding his pending case in Beijing. — Ashzel Hachero
